The Importance of High-Grade Rubber Stoppers in Blood Collection

In the realm of medical and laboratory procedures, the precision and reliability of blood collection are paramount. One often overlooked but critical component in this process is the pharmaceutical rubber stopper for blood collection tubes. These seemingly modest items play a crucial role in ensuring that blood samples are collected, stored, and transported under conditions.

Pharmaceutical rubber stoppers for blood collection tubes are designed to create a secure seal that prevents contamination and leakage. This function is essential in preserving the integrity of the sample, as even minor exposure to air or external contaminants can affect the results of laboratory tests. High-quality rubber stoppers are made from materials that offer sealing properties, which is critical for accurate diagnostics. The effectiveness of these stoppers directly influences the reliability of blood tests, impacting patient care and treatment outcomes.

The design and manufacturing of pharmaceutical rubber stoppers for blood collection tubes involve stringent quality control measures. These stoppers must be crafted from materials that are both chemically resistant and compatible with the substances used in blood collection. Any compromise in the quality of the stopper can bring about issues such as leakage or chemical interactions that might alter the composition of the blood sample. Therefore, ensuring that high-grade rubber stoppers are used is essential for maintaining the quality and accuracy of diagnostic tests.

Moreover, the use of pharmaceutical rubber stoppers for blood collection tubes is integral in preventing cross-contamination between samples. In a clinical or laboratory setting, it is crucial to avoid any risk of mixing or contaminating samples, which can result in erroneous results. High-grade rubber stoppers help to create a tight seal that reduce the risk of such contamination. By using stoppers that meet high standards of quality, laboratories can ensure that each blood sample remains isolated and uncontaminated throughout the testing process.

Another significant aspect of pharmaceutical rubber stoppers for blood collection tubes is their role in preserving the stability of the blood sample. Certain tests require blood samples to be stored for varying lengths of time before analysis. High-quality rubber stoppers are designed to maintain the necessary conditions within the tube, preventing any degradation of the sample. This preservation is crucial for tests that need accurate results, particularly in cases where timely diagnosis is vital.

The manufacturing process of pharmaceutical rubber stoppers involves careful selection of materials and precise engineering to ensure a good fit for blood collection tubes. High-grade rubber stoppers are engineered to accommodate various tube sizes and designs, providing a secure seal regardless of the specific requirements. This versatility is important in a clinical setting where different types of blood collection tubes may be used for various tests.

The importance of using pharmaceutical rubber stoppers for blood collection tubes extends beyond the immediate context of the laboratory. In the broader scope of healthcare, accurate diagnostic results are critical for effective treatment and patient management. By ensuring that high-quality rubber stoppers are employed in blood collection, healthcare providers can trust the results of laboratory tests and make informed decisions regarding patient care.

In addition to their functional benefits, pharmaceutical rubber stoppers for blood collection tubes also contribute to the overall efficiency of laboratory operations. High-grade stoppers reduce the likelihood of sample-related issues, such as leakage or contamination, which can bring about additional testing or retaking of samples. This efficiency not only saves time but also reduce costs associated with repeat tests and potential delays in diagnosis.
